> Bob & All,
>     I am looking at the Verizon Aircard and have seen at Best Buy, Frys, Etc 
> a router that accepts the Verizon Aircard. It's a Dlink DIR-450 (approx $ 
> 199.99 list).  I would be interested in hearing from someone who has used 
> this with a Verizon card. It can be seen at the following.

> WIRELESS NETWORKING ON-THE-GO
> The D-Link 3G Mobile Router DIR-450 answers mobile users need for setting up 
> a wireless network on-the-go to share an Internet connection. The 3G Mobile 
> Router DIR-450 enables users to quickly create a secure wireless 802.11g 
> network and provide access to the Internet using a cellular signal*. By 
> connecting an EV-DO Internet PC card to the 3G Mobile Router, an Internet 
> connection can be accessed and shared virtually anywhere within a wireless 
> broadband network*.
